Laura rents a movie for a flat fee of $2.00 plus an additional $0.50 for each night she keeps the movie. If Laura returned the movie and paid $5.00, how many nights did she keep the movie? 14 1.5 8 6

@broweyebrit , you need a cost function, like before... cost = flat fee plus (per night cost) * (number of nights) c(x) = flat fee + (per night fee) * x c(x) = 2 + 0.50x Does that make sense so far?
